Planning your trip in advance is equally important. Silverstone is located in Northamptonshire, England, and there are several ways to get there. If you're flying in, the closest airports are London Heathrow and Birmingham Airport. From there, you can take a train or rent a car to get to Silverstone. Accommodation options range from hotels and guesthouses in nearby towns to campsites at the circuit. Book your accommodation well in advance, especially if you're planning to stay for the entire weekend. Transportation around the circuit can be challenging, so consider using the park-and-ride services or public transportation. And don't forget to pack for all types of weather! The British climate can be unpredictable, so bring layers, waterproof clothing, and sunscreen.
Accommodation Options Near Silverstone
Finding the right place to stay can make or break your iMotoGP Live experience. Luckily, there are plenty of options to suit all budgets and preferences. For those looking for luxury and convenience, there are several high-end hotels in nearby towns like Towcester and Milton Keynes. These hotels offer comfortable rooms, excellent dining options, and easy access to the circuit. If you're on a tighter budget, there are also many guesthouses and bed-and-breakfasts that offer affordable accommodation without sacrificing comfort.
Camping at the circuit is another popular option, especially for those who want to immerse themselves in the race weekend atmosphere. Silverstone offers several campsites with varying levels of facilities, from basic tent pitches to glamping options with pre-erected tents and comfortable amenities. Just be sure to book your camping spot well in advance, as they tend to sell out quickly. And for those who prefer a bit more independence, there are also plenty of self-catering apartments and holiday rentals in the surrounding area. These can be a great option for families or groups who want more space and flexibility. No matter what type of accommodation you choose, make sure to book early to avoid disappointment and secure the best deals.

Tips for First-Time iMotoGP Attendees
If this is your first time attending iMotoGP Live at Silverstone, here are a few tips to help you make the most of your experience: Wear comfortable shoes. You'll be doing a lot of walking, so make sure your feet are happy. Bring earplugs. The noise from the engines can be deafening, especially if you're sitting close to the track. Stay hydrated. Drink plenty of water throughout the day, especially if it's hot. Protect yourself from the sun. Wear s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ses.
Be patient. There will be queues and crowds, so try to stay calm and relaxed. Plan your day in advance. Check the race schedule and plan which sessions you want to attend. Don't be afraid to ask for help. The Silverstone staff are friendly and helpful, and they'll be happy to answer your questions.
